A new consideration has recently surfaced regarding neutron
sources for oil well logging:
homeland security /
nuclear non-proliferation issues.The
half lives for Cf252, AmBe, and AcBe in years are 2.645, 440, and 22,
respectively.Most sources are now AmBe
– AcBe has not caught on.(At present,
the program LVPM uses only AmBe as its neutron source.)Some Cf252 sources are in use, particularly
where small physical size and/or mechanical integrity are at a premium;
however, serious maintenance issues remain because of its short half-life.Sources like AmBe and AcBe with relatively
long half lives are prime candidates for dirty bomb manufacture and US regulations
for their possession, use, transport, and storage have tightened.Now, only the major players like Schlumberger
and Halliburton can afford to meet these new regulations and provide 24/7 guard
services to protect them.Delivery dates
have stretched out to 3 plus years.Particularly
dear are neutron sources with high neutron output (“19-Ci”).Cf252 is convenient for security gurus in
that it has a short half life of about 2.5 years.Neutron generators remain difficult to
manufacture and maintain and rarely work beyond 200 hours without maintenance/repair.
